This paper discusses the design and construction features of a set of engineering controls, collectively known as containment primary engineering controls (C-PECs), for hazardous drugs in healthcare settings. Biological safety cabinets and fume hoods in particular will be examined to identify the features that most effectively prevent exposure and meet USP 800 requirements.
